An exhibition victory over the Los Angeles Clippers doesn't carry a lot of weight when a team is trying to make a statement as a contender in the Western Conference. For the Trail Blazers, though, it's a start. Portland dominated from start to finish in a 115-86 win over the Clippers Tuesday night at the Rose Garden in the preseason opener for both teams. "It was a good game for us, but just one game," said Portland's Brandon Roy, who scored 12 points in 26 minutes. "We'll get some tougher games as we go.""
